SIR AHMAD BELLO MEMORIAL FOUNDATION DECRIES HIKE IN PRICES OF FOODSTUFFS AND OTHERS                                                                                                                                   16-06-24

By Sadiq Aminu                                                                  Sir Ahmadu Bello Memorial Foundation says the unprecedented hike in prices of foodstuffs and other basic necessities of life has placed a heavy burden on the populace.

In a statement signed by the Director General of the foundation, Dr Abubakar Gambo Umar as his SALLAH MESSAGE to the public says it is essential to draw the attention of leaders at all levels to the serious economic hardships facing Nigerians today.

Dr Abubakar Umar called on leaders to take urgent and decisive steps to address the challenges and alleviate the suffering of the people.

According to him, It is imperative for all Nigerians to come together in collective action to address the pressing issue of insecurity.

“We cannot ignore the issue of insecurity that continues to threaten the peace and stability of our nation, we must work hand in hand to ensure the safety and security of every citizen.

“The Sir Ahmadu Bello Memorial Foundation extends warm greetings to all Nigerians as we celebrate the joyous occasion of Eid El Kabir”

As Muslim faithful celebrate the special Eidel Kabir, Dr Abubakar Gambo Umar urge Nigerians to imbibe the spirit of obedience, tolerance, and love, virtues that are at the core of the Sallah festivity.

“Let us strive to live in peace and harmony, and continue to be prayerful for our country and our leaders”

“As we celebrate this year’s Sallah amidst sime challenges, let us remember the teachings of obedience, tolerance, and love, and let them guide us in our interactions with one another. Together, let us strive for a Nigeria where peace, harmony, and prosperity reign supreme”

May this Eid El Kabir Sallah bring blessings, joy, and unity to all Nigerians.
